Subject: [PATCH v2 5/7] phy: uniphier-usb3hs: Change Rx sync mode to avoid communication failure

In case of using default parameters, communication failure might occur
in rare cases. This sets Rx sync mode parameter to avoid the issue.

diff --git a/drivers/phy/socionext/phy-uniphier-usb3hs.c b/drivers/phy/socionext/phy-uniphier-usb3hs.c
index bdf696e..a9bc741 100644
--- a/drivers/phy/socionext/phy-uniphier-usb3hs.c
+++ b/drivers/phy/socionext/phy-uniphier-usb3hs.c
@@ -41,10 +41,12 @@
#define PHY_F(regno, msb, lsb) { (regno), (msb), (lsb) }
+#define RX_CHK_SYNC PHY_F(0, 5, 5) /* RX sync mode */
+#define RX_SYNC_SEL PHY_F(1, 1, 0) /* RX sync length */
#define LS_SLEW PHY_F(10, 6, 6) /* LS mode slew rate */
#define FS_LS_DRV PHY_F(10, 5, 5) /* FS/LS slew rate */
-#define MAX_PHY_PARAMS 2
+#define MAX_PHY_PARAMS 4
struct uniphier_u3hsphy_param {
struct {
@@ -395,13 +397,19 @@ static const struct uniphier_u3hsphy_soc_data uniphier_pro5_data = {
static const struct uniphier_u3hsphy_soc_data uniphier_pxs2_data = {
.is_legacy = false,
- .nparams = 0,
+ .nparams = 2,
+ .param = {
+ { RX_CHK_SYNC, 1 },
+ { RX_SYNC_SEL, 1 },
+ },
};
static const struct uniphier_u3hsphy_soc_data uniphier_ld20_data = {
.is_legacy = false,
- .nparams = 2,
+ .nparams = 4,
.param = {
+ { RX_CHK_SYNC, 1 },
+ { RX_SYNC_SEL, 1 },
{ LS_SLEW, 1 },
{ FS_LS_DRV, 1 },
},
@@ -412,7 +420,11 @@ static const struct uniphier_u3hsphy_soc_data uniphier_ld20_data = {
static const struct uniphier_u3hsphy_soc_data uniphier_pxs3_data = {
.is_legacy = false,
- .nparams = 0,
+ .nparams = 2,
+ .param = {
+ { RX_CHK_SYNC, 1 },
+ { RX_SYNC_SEL, 1 },
+ },
.trim_func = uniphier_u3hsphy_trim_ld20,
.config0 = 0x92316680,
.config1 = 0x00000106,
